It is with deep sorrow and much love that we mourn the passing of Faruq Muhammad, who departed this life on March 7, 2025, at the age of 63. Faruq was born on February 18, 1962, in the small, close-knit town of Coy, Alabama, where he began a journey filled with love, dedication, and an extraordinary commitment to family and community. Faruq was the cherished son of Howard and Donna Muhammad. He was preceded in death by his beloved father, Howard Muhammad, and his dear brother, KC Muhammad, both of whom shaped his life with their wisdom and kindness. Faruq's life was a testament to the values instilled in him during his formative years attending Coy Public Schools. These years laid the foundation for a career that spanned over three decades as a construction manager, where he was known for his unwavering work ethic and his ability to bring people together to create something lasting and meaningful. His colleagues remember him not only for his expertise and leadership but also for his kindness, patience, and the genuine care he took in mentoring others. Faruq's greatest pride and joy came from his family. He shared a deep and enduring love with his devoted wife, Theresa Muhammad, with whom he built a life filled with laughter and unbreakable bonds. Together, they raised two remarkable children, Hasaan Muhammad and Malika Muhammad, who carry forward his legacy of integrity, compassion, and love.
